Overview

Kimley-Horn's Indianapolis, IN office is seeking a Civil Engineer-in-Training (EIT) with 2+ years of experience to join their Renewable Energy team. This is not a remote position. 

Responsibilities

  • As a critical member of the team, you will perform a variety of civil engineering tasks and will receive both on-the-job and formal training as well as mentorship, camaraderie, and exposure to plan production, project financials, and client interactions. 

Our Renewable Energy team works on projects including:

  • Solar site Design
  • Utility scale solar projects
  •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) Sites
  • Substation Design
  • Project Due Diligence and Site Constraints
  • Jurisdictional Permitting and Agency Coordination
  • Client Management

Qualifications

  • 2+ years experience with a civil engineering design firm   
  • Bachelors or Masters from an ABET accredited university in the field of Civil Engineering
  • "Engineer-In-Training" or "Engineering Intern" certification (or ability to obtain within 12 months)
  • Working knowledge of AutoCAD Civil 3D 
  • Excellent verbal, written and interpersonal skills
  • Strong sense of urgency and self-initiative to meet client deadlines
  • Detail-oriented with an ability to contribute to a positive work environment
  • Ability to work independently and as a team
